"Well-organized, fascinating National Military Park"

Kings Mountain NMP is an outstanding national military park, part of our National Park Service system.  This site commemorates a major battle (and turning point) in the American Revolution. It features war heroes (on both sides) such as Patrick Ferguson, John Sevier, Isaac Shelby, Benjamin Cleveland.  Having grown up very near this mountain, I personally have seen this site progress from a mediocre field trip to a polished and fascinating overall experience. The park rangers are very well-informed and delighted to take you on various tours of the park.  Our children have enjoyed the NPS's Junior Ranger program, and the KMNMP is no exception. Their Junior Ranger program was thorough (it tooks two hours), and it requires that the children really seek out information all over the park. It is a beautiful trail up Kings Mountain.  There is a historical re-enactment film that I'd recommend you view prior to touring the park.  We would highly recommend this as a daytrip.
